Article 2

SCHEDULE 1

This Atodlen has no associated Nodiadau Polisi

Column 1

Provisions of the Act

Column 2

Subject-matter

Column 3

Purpose

Section 2Higher education institutions: good governance
Section 3Widening access to higher education
Section 4Fee cap: students liable for higher education fees
Section 5(2)Regional Colleges
Section 6(1)Colleges: boards of management
Section 7Colleges: mismanagement
Section 8(1) and 8(2)Regional Strategic BodiesFor the purpose of (a) the amendments to section 35(1) of the 2005 Act in relation to the definitions of “regional board” and “regional strategic body” as a result of the commencement of paragraph 8(23) of the schedule to the Act as provided for in column 1 below and (b) allowing the Scottish Ministers to make an Order under section 7B(2) of the 2005 Act.
Section 8(3)Regional strategic bodies
Section 9(1)Funding of and by regional strategic bodies
Section 13Establishment and abolition of regional boards: supplemental
Section 14Further education institutions: good governance
Section 15Council to have regard to desirability of widening access
Section 16Council to review progress with widening access
Section 17Review of further and higher education
Section 19Equal opportunities: post-16 education bodies etc.For all purposes other than imposing a duty under section 26A(1) of the 2005 Act on any regional strategic body.
Section 21Modification of enactmentsFor the purpose of commencing paragraphs 1, 2(2) and (3), (4)(b), (5) to (7), 5, 7, 8(2) to (4), (5)(a)(ii), (6), (7)(a)(ii) and (b), (c), and (e) to (j), (8) to (10), (12) to (19), (20)(a), (21), (22)(c) and (23) to (24) of the schedule to the Act.
Schedule, paragraph 1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 2(2) and (3)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 2(4)(b)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 2(5) to (7)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 5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 7Modification of enactmentsFor the purpose of inserting “The chairing member of the board of management of a college of further education which is designated as a regional college by order under section 7A of the Further and Higher Education (Scotland) Act 2005” into schedule 2 to the Public Appointments and Public Bodies etc. (Scotland) Act 2003 after the cross-heading “Offices”.
Schedule, paragraph 8(2) to (4)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 8(5)(a)(ii)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 8(6)Modification of enactmentsFor the purpose of inserting section 7D(1) to (6) into the 2005 Act.
Schedule, paragraph 8(7)(a)(ii) and (b), (c), and (e) to (j)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 8(8) to (10)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 8(12) to (17)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 8(18)Modification of enactmentsFor the purpose of inserting section 25A(1) and (2)(b)(i) into the 2005 Act.
Schedule, paragraph 8(19)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 8(20)(a)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 8(21)Modification of enactments
Schedule, paragraph 8(22)(c)Modification of enactmentsFor the purpose of inserting paragraphs (bb), (bc), (bd) and (be) into section 34(4) of the 2005 Act.
Schedule, paragraph 8(23) to (24)Modification of enactments

Policy Note

Policy Note sets out a brief statement of the purpose of a Scottish Statutory Instrument and provides information about its policy objective and policy implications. They aim to make the Scottish Statutory Instrument accessible to readers who are not legally qualified and accompany any Scottish Statutory Instrument or Draft Scottish Statutory Instrument laid before the Scottish Parliament from July 2012 onwards. Prior to this date these type of notes existed as ‘Executive Notes’ and accompanied Scottish Statutory Instruments from July 2005 until July 2012.
